[#585] The Josephson tunneling device illustrates principles associated with the advanced storage technique:
Correct Answer
(A) cryogenics
Explanation
Solution: Cryogenics is the study of material sciences at extremely low temperatures. Cryogenics is of particular interest when applied to electricity and silicon-based semiconductor processors because supercooling can be used to bring about superconductivity.
